## Step 4: Update your plugin manifest

PrintWell 3.x drops the legacy spooler socket API. Plugins must declare the new queue protocol version in their manifest and re-register render hooks against the job-event bus. Old hooks are ignored silently, so verify registration in the dev console. Rate limits now apply per plugin, not per printer. The spooler's default configuration for plugin sandboxes is shown below.

settings of yawif-yafop:
[druys]
port = 9000
region = south-3
host = druys.zemvarsoft.internal
team = frador
timeout_ms = 3000
retries = 4

**Ticket: Locked vault blocking dark-mode work**

Quick one for the sync: the theming vault on the Saltgrove admin dashboard locked itself again, so dark-mode token changes are stuck. Palette work is otherwise done — just need vault access to publish. Whoever grabs this, unlock it with the recovery passphrase, which is noted right below.

vault phrase of hawep-kagag = quenox-aldath-zordor-fraael-fenwyn-raldor

## Cold starts on Quillfeather handlers

If latency alerts fire right after a quiet period, it's almost always cold starts. The Quillfeather runtime tears down idle workers after 12 minutes, so the first request eats the full init cost — VM spin-up, dependency load, and the warmup ping to Lanternboard. Don't panic; check the p99 graph first. If you need to force pre-warming, bump MIN_WARM_INSTANCES to 3 in the handler's env file. The warmup hook also needs auth to reach Lanternboard, so add this line right after it.

vault entry, tawif-tawip: ARCHIVE_KEY3=3dc